Ingredients

  • 1-¼ cup Butter, Room Temperature
  • 2 cups Sugar
  • 2 whole Eggs
  • 2 teaspoons Vanilla
  • 2 cups All-purpose Flour
  • ¾ cups Cocoa
  • 1 teaspoon Baking Soda
  • ½ teaspoons Salt
  • Powdered Sugar, For Dusting

Preparation

Preheat oven to 350 degrees (F).

Cream butter and sugar in a large bowl. Add eggs and vanilla and blend well.

Combine flour, cocoa, baking soda, and salt in a small bowl.
Add flour mixture to creamed butter mixture and mix thoroughly.

Drop batter by teaspoonful onto an ungreased baking sheet. Bake cookies for 8-9 minutes, do NOT over bake! Sprinkle each cookie with powdered sugar. Remove from baking sheet and cool on wire rack. They will flatten out a lot after cooling.

I’ve used this recipe for years except I use 1 cup white sugar and 1 cup brown sugar. I always add 3/4 cup of mini chocolate chips and sometimes I’ll add white chocolate chips as well. Finely chopped walnuts are a great addition as well. This recipe goes together so quickly and the cookies are awesome!
